Word: Risible
Speech Type: Adjective
Etymology:
mid 16th century (in the sense ‘inclined to laughter’): from late Latin risibilis, from Latin ris- ‘laughed’, from the verb ridere

Definition:
provoking laughter through being ludicrous
Short Definition:provoking laughter through being ludicrous
Examples:- a risible scene of lovemaking in a tent
